Coast Guard seizes 7,707 pounds of cocaine in Pacific
Filed: Jun 18, 2026 at 3:03 PM ET
Summary: The U.S. Coast Guard seized 7,707 pounds of cocaine over the weekend, raising its Operation Pacific Viper total to nearly 225,000 pounds.
WHO: U.S. Coast Guard
WHAT: Seized 7,707 pounds of cocaine and incapacitated two drug-smuggling vessels, arresting six alleged narco-terrorists
WHEN: Jun 18, 2026 at 2:45 PM ET
WHERE: Eastern Pacific
WHY: The Coast Guard interdiction effort Operation Pacific Viper prevented cocaine from reaching American shores.
